Abstract
Platinum and platinum-rhodium alloys are widely used in glass industry. In order to strengthen their high temperature creep properties, some O.D.S. alloys are developed. G.T.H. and G.T.H.R., which are the trade names of our O.D.S. alloys and developed by Tanaka Kikinzoku Kogyo K.K. in Japan, are crept and their high temperature properties are examined. According to the results, the initial stress of their creep rupture is several times higher than those of normal cast metal (and alloy) comparing with the similar rupture time.
